5-Chloro-2-methyl-3-nitropyridine features a nitro group at C3 and a chlorine atom at C5, creating a highly electron-deficient pyridine core. This configuration enables efficient coupling in cross-coupling reactions, particularly in palladium-catalyzed transformations. The methyl group enhances solubility and provides a handle for further functionalization. Bench-stable under standard conditions, it serves as a key building block in the synthesis of pharmaceutical intermediates and agrochemicals.
